Avoid the Tie wager, especially if the Australian online casino uses the standard 8-to-1 payout, which has a 14.4% house edge. It’s a low-house-edge card game, particularly on the Banker bet, which offers one of the highest RTPs, at around 98.94%, even after the standard commission is applied.
